III. Key Specifications and Parameters

Standardization is paramount in the global shipping industry, largely governed by ISO (International Organization for Standardization) standards. The most common container sizes and their typical specifications are:

Container Type External Dimensions (L x W x H) Internal Dimensions (L x W x H) Cubic Capacity (Approx.) Tare Weight (Approx.) Max Payload (Approx.)
20-Foot Standard 19’10.5″ x 8′ x 8’6″ 19’3″ x 7’8″ x 7’10” 33.2 CBM / 1172 CU FT 2,220 kg / 4,895 lbs 28,260 kg / 62,300 lbs
40-Foot Standard 40′ x 8′ x 8’6″ 39’5″ x 7’8″ x 7’10” 67.7 CBM / 2390 CU FT 3,800 kg / 8,375 lbs 26,680 kg / 58,820 lbs
40-Foot High Cube 40′ x 8′ x 9’6″ 39’5″ x 7’8″ x 8’10” 75.9 CBM / 2680 CU FT 3,900 kg / 8,600 lbs 26,580 kg / 58,600 lbs

 

Materials: Modern shipping containers are primarily constructed from Corten steel (also known as “weathering steel”), which is highly resistant to corrosion. Key components include:

  • Body: 16-gauge vertically corrugated Corten steel.

  • Doors: Double, asymmetrical steel doors with ground-level entry and robust locking bars.

  • Flooring: Heavy-duty, marine-grade wood (typically plywood or bamboo).

  • Roofing: Die-stamped steel.

  • Corner Fittings: Casted weldable steel, crucial for stacking and lifting.

Containers are designed to withstand extreme temperatures ranging from -40°C (-40°F) to +70°C (+158°F) without compromising their structural integrity or watertightness.

VI. Relevant Certification Requirements

Ensuring the quality, safety, and international compatibility of shipping containers is paramount. Chinese manufacturers adhere to a stringent set of international standards and certifications:

  • ISO (International Organization for Standardization): All standard shipping containers must comply with ISO standards, particularly ISO 6346, which defines container coding, identification, and marking, and ISO 1496, which specifies container dimensions and structural requirements.

  • CSC (International Convention for Safe Containers): This convention, ratified by the IMO (International Maritime Organization), ensures that containers used in international transport are safe. All new containers must have a valid CSC plate, indicating they have passed structural tests and are approved for international shipping. This certification is crucial for safety and intermodal transport.

  • Classification Societies (e.g., DNV, RINA, Lloyd’s Register, Bureau Veritas): For specialized containers, particularly offshore containers, certifications from reputable classification societies are often required. DNV (Det Norske Veritas) is particularly prominent for its DNV 2.7-1 standard for offshore containers, ensuring they can withstand harsh marine environments and are safe for lifting and transport on offshore installations.

  • ADR (European Agreement Concerning the International Carriage of Dangerous Goods by Road): For tank containers carrying dangerous goods, compliance with ADR regulations is essential for road transport within Europe.

  • IMDG (International Maritime Dangerous Goods Code): This code, also from the IMO, sets out regulations for the safe transport of dangerous goods by sea. Tank containers and certain specialized containers must comply.

  • RID (International Regulations Concerning the Carriage of Dangerous Goods by Rail): Similar to ADR, RID applies to the rail transport of dangerous goods.

  • UIC (International Union of Railways): Relevant for containers designed for intermodal rail transport, ensuring compatibility with railway systems.

When purchasing containers, especially new ones, buyers must verify that all necessary certifications are in place, confirming the container’s structural integrity, safety, and compliance with international shipping regulations.

VIII. The Strategic Advantage of Shipper-Owned Containers (SOCs)

In international logistics, shippers primarily use two types of containers: Carrier-Owned Containers (COCs) and Shipper-Owned Containers (SOCs). While COCs are provided by the shipping line and are common, SOCs offer distinct advantages, particularly for specific shipping needs.

What are SOCs?
SOCs are containers that are owned or leased by the shipper (the cargo owner) rather than the shipping line. The shipper is responsible for the container’s maintenance, repositioning, and return.

Advantages of Using SOCs:

  • Cost Savings (Avoiding Demurrage & Detention): This is arguably the biggest benefit. Demurrage charges are fees incurred when a container stays too long at the port or terminal beyond the agreed-upon free days, while detention charges apply when a container is held by the consignee beyond the free time outside the port. With SOCs, you are not subject to these carrier-imposed fees, offering significant savings, especially during port congestion, unforeseen delays, or when shipping to remote locations with limited infrastructure.

  • Greater Flexibility in Routes and Schedules: COCs are often restricted to a carrier’s specific routes and schedules. SOCs provide shippers with the freedom to choose any carrier, route, or delivery schedule that best suits their needs. This flexibility is invaluable for shipping to distant or less popular destinations where COC availability might be limited.

  • Control over Container Quality: When purchasing or long-term leasing an SOC, you have direct control over the container’s condition and quality. This is particularly important for sensitive cargo that requires specific container standards (e.g., for food-grade cargo or high-value goods).

  • Reduced Dependency on Carrier Equipment: In times of container shortages or high demand, relying solely on COCs can lead to delays and increased costs. Owning or leasing SOCs reduces this dependency, providing a more resilient supply chain.

  • Easier Empty Container Repositioning: For long-term or frequent shippers, especially those with imbalanced trade lanes, managing empty container repositioning can be a significant challenge with COCs. With SOCs, you have more control over where the empty container goes next, potentially using it for a new shipment or selling it at the destination, thereby avoiding costly empty repositioning fees charged by carriers.

  • Suitable for Specialized Shipments: For unique or oversized cargo requiring custom container modifications, SOCs are often the only viable option as carriers typically do not provide highly specialized units.

  • Better Budgeting and Predictability: By owning or long-term leasing containers, businesses can better predict and control their shipping costs, as they are not subject to fluctuating spot rates for COC usage or unexpected demurrage/detention charges.

 

While SOCs offer numerous advantages, they also entail the responsibility for maintenance, repair, and potential repositioning costs if not planned strategically. However, for businesses with substantial and consistent shipping volumes, or those frequently dealing with remote destinations and potential delays, the strategic advantages of SOCs often outweigh the challenges.

      I. Press-on Nails: Instant Manicure Solution

      Press-on nails, also known as fake nails or nail tips, are detachable nail art accessories that allow users to create exquisite nail looks quickly without the complicated processes of traditional nail art, such as applying glue and curing under a UV/LED lamp. They are mostly made of materials like ABS resin, gel polish, and solid nail stickers, which are both flexible and wear-resistant. These nails can fit the curvature of natural nail beds and are not easy to fall off after wearing.
      In terms of styles, press-on nails include various designs such as solid colors, gradients, hand-painted patterns, diamond decorations, and embossments, suitable for different scenarios like daily commuting, parties, and weddings. In terms of size, they are available in standard sizes (S/M/L) or custom sizes to fit different nail bed sizes. Some products also come with two fixing methods: jelly glue and nail glue. Jelly glue is easy to apply and does not damage natural nails, making it suitable for short-term wear; nail glue has stronger adhesion, ideal for long-term use.
      Compared with traditional nail art, press-on nails not only save time but also avoid damage to natural nails caused by chemicals in gel polish. Additionally, they can be reused, which not only meets the demand for personalized aesthetics but also conforms to the concept of environmental protection, making them a popular choice for convenient nail art nowadays.

      II. What Types of Press-On Nails Are There

      Press-on nails can be classified around three core dimensions: material, fixing method, and nail shape & size, catering to different usage needs and nail bed conditions. The specific classifications are as follows:

      1. Classification by Material (Core Impact on Texture and Durability)

      • ABS Resin Nails

        The most common basic material, which is lightweight, somewhat flexible, not easy to break, and affordable. Its surface can be printed, decorated with diamonds, or coated with gel polish, suitable for most daily styles. It is ideal for beginners or users who frequently change nail styles.

      • Gel Polish Nails

        Made mainly from gel polish, shaped by molds and then cured. Their texture is similar to “gel nails” in traditional nail art, with rich colors, high gloss, and better wear resistance than ABS resin nails. Some can be reused 3-5 times.

      2. Classification by Fixing Method (Determines Wearing Convenience and Durability)

      • Jelly Glue Type

        Equipped with transparent jelly glue, no additional tools are needed for pasting. Just stick the jelly glue on the natural nail bed and press the press-on nails, completing the wearing in 10-20 seconds. It has the advantages of easy removal and no damage to natural nails, and can be worn for 3-7 days at a time, suitable for users who change styles in the short term or have fragile nails.

      • Nail Glue Type

        Requires special nail glue for fixation, with strong adhesion. After wearing, it can last for 10-15 days or even longer. Suitable for scenarios that require long-term maintenance of nail art effects (such as weddings, business trips). However, a glue remover is needed for removal, and frequent use may cause slight damage to natural nails.

      • Magnetic Type

        Miniature magnetic sheets are built into the back of the press-on nails, which are fixed by magnetic adsorption with magnetic base glue. No glue or jelly glue is needed, and wearing/removal takes only 1-2 seconds. They can be reused countless times. The disadvantage is that the durability is affected by magnetism, and they may loosen during strenuous activities.

      3. Classification by Nail Shape and Size (Adapting to Different Nail Bed Conditions)

      • Classification by Nail Shape
        • Square: The nail surface is square, with sharp or slightly rounded edges. It makes fingers look slender and is suitable for people with wide nail beds.
        • Oval: The nail surface narrows gradually from the root to the tip, presenting an oval shape. It fits all hand shapes, especially looks gentle, and is the most versatile nail shape.
        • Almond: The tip is sharp and the root is rounded, shaped like an almond. It has an elegant style but may be restrictive in daily activities, suitable for users who like French elegance.
        • Stiletto: The tip is extremely sharp, with strong visual impact. It is mostly matched with exaggerated decorations, suitable for trendsetters pursuing individuality, and rarely used in daily life.

       

      • Classification by Size
        • Standard Size (S/M/L): Divided into 3 sizes according to the width of the nail bed. Each size contains 10-12 nail tips of different widths (e.g., size S is suitable for nail beds with a width of 15-18mm, size M for 18-21mm, and size L for 21-24mm), which is convenient for most people to match quickly.
        • Custom Size: Made separately according to the nail bed length and width data provided by the user, perfectly fitting the personal nail bed without loosening or blank spaces. Suitable for users with special nail beds (too wide, too narrow, irregular) or those pursuing extreme fit.

        Introduction to Carbon Fiber

        Carbon fiber (CF) is a special material composed of carbon elements. Its carbon content usually exceeds 90%, and it has excellent mechanical properties such as being lightweight, high-strength, high-modulus, temperature-resistant, corrosion-resistant, and fatigue-resistant.

        The production of carbon fiber generally involves two main steps:

        1. Precursor Filament Production: Using polyacrylonitrile (PAN), pitch, rayon, or phenolic resins as precursors, a continuous filament is produced through a spinning process.

        2. Carbonization: The precursor filament is subjected to high-temperature pre-oxidation and carbonization in an oxygen-free environment, transforming it into a high-purity carbon fiber.

        Carbon fiber is typically used in the form of tow, fabric, felt, chopped fibers, or prepregs. It is often combined with a resin matrix (like epoxy resin) to form Carbon Fiber Reinforced Polymers (CFRPs), which are widely used in aerospace, automotive, sporting goods, wind power, and construction industries.

        I. Classification of Carbon Fiber

        There are many ways to classify carbon fibers. Here are a few common methods:

        1. By Mechanical Properties

        This is the most common classification method, based on the carbon fiber’s tensile strength and tensile modulus.

        • High-Strength (HS) Carbon Fiber: High tensile strength but relatively low modulus. It’s often used in applications requiring high strength, such as aerospace structural components and high-pressure vessels.

        • High-Modulus (HM) Carbon Fiber: High tensile modulus but relatively low strength. It’s often used in applications requiring high rigidity, such as satellite skeletons, optical instruments, and golf club shafts.

        • High-Strength and High-Modulus (HSHM) Carbon Fiber: Possesses both high strength and high modulus. This type of carbon fiber has a balanced performance and is a key direction for future development.

        2. By Precursor Material

        Based on the precursor (raw filament) used to produce the carbon fiber, it can be classified as:

        • Polyacrylonitrile-based (PAN-based) Carbon Fiber: This is the most widely produced and used type of carbon fiber. Its production process is relatively mature, and it offers excellent performance.

        • Pitch-based Carbon Fiber: Made from petroleum or coal tar pitch. This type of carbon fiber usually has a very high modulus but relatively lower strength.

        • Rayon-based Carbon Fiber: Made from rayon fiber, this type is now less commonly used.

        • Phenolic-based Carbon Fiber: Made from phenolic resin, this type of carbon fiber has excellent high-temperature resistance and ablation resistance.

        3. By Form

        Based on the form in which the carbon fiber is used, it can be classified as:

        • Continuous Filament: In the form of a continuous strand, typically used for weaving or filament winding to create structural components.

        • Chopped Fiber: Continuous carbon fibers are cut into short lengths, often used to reinforce plastics, concrete, etc.

        • Carbon Fiber Fabric: Continuous carbon fibers are woven into a cloth-like material for easier layering and composite molding.

        • Carbon Fiber Mat: A non-woven mat of randomly oriented fibers, often used for non-structural or filler applications.

        III. Main Specifications and Parameters

        The performance of carbon fiber is typically measured by a series of key parameters that determine its suitability for various applications.

        1. Strength

        Tensile Strength: This is the maximum stress a carbon fiber can withstand before breaking under tension. It is the most important parameter for measuring the fiber’s tensile capacity, typically measured in Megapascals (MPa) or Gigapascals (GPa). For example, the tensile strength of T700-grade carbon fiber is usually around 4.9 GPa.

        2. Modulu

        Tensile Modulus: Also known as Young’s Modulus, it indicates the stiffness of the material during elastic deformation. A higher modulus means the material is more resistant to deformation. The unit is typically GPa. For example, the tensile modulus of high-modulus carbon fiber (such as M55J) can exceed 540 GPa, while T700-grade is around 230 GPa.

        3. Density

        Density: Refers to the mass per unit volume of the carbon fiber. One of the key advantages of carbon fiber is its high strength-to-weight ratio. The density of carbon fiber is generally between 1.7 and 2.0 grams per cubic centimeter (g/cm³), which is significantly lower than steel (7.8 g/cm³) or aluminum (2.7 g/cm³).

        4. Filament Count (Tow Size)

        Filament Count: Refers to the number of individual filaments in a single tow of carbon fiber. Common sizes include:

            • Small Tow: Typically 1K, 3K, 6K, or 12K, where K represents 1,000 filaments. Small tows are used for high-precision applications, such as aerospace and high-end sports equipment.
            • Large Tow: Typically 24K, 48K, or higher, such as 320K and 480K. Large tows are more cost-effective and are commonly used in industrial applications, such as wind turbine blades and automotive parts.

        5. Sizing

        Sizing: A chemical coating applied to the surface of carbon fibers. This treatment improves the interfacial adhesion between the fiber and the matrix resin (e.g., epoxy resin), thereby enhancing the mechanical properties and processability of the composite material. Different sizing formulations are designed for specific resin systems.

          VIII. Relevant Certifications and Standards

          Ensuring that products have the right certifications is a vital part of the procurement process. These standards guarantee that the products meet national and international safety, quality, and environmental requirements.

          • China Compulsory Certification (CCC): This is the most important mandatory certification for automotive parts exported to or sold within China. The CCC Mark indicates that a product has passed rigorous safety and quality tests according to Chinese GB standards.

          • GB 5763-2018: This is a key mandatory national standard for automotive brake linings (pads and shoes). It replaced the previous version and introduced new requirements for friction performance and, critically, a limit on hazardous substances. It restricts the content of lead, mercury, hexavalent chromium, and cadmium.

          • ISO/TS 16949 / IATF 16949: The International Automotive Task Force (IATF) 16949 standard is a global quality management system standard for the automotive industry. Many leading Chinese manufacturers are IATF 16949 certified, which demonstrates a commitment to a high level of quality management.

          • ECE R90 (E-Mark): For brake pads and shoes sold in the European market, this certification is mandatory. It ensures that aftermarket replacement parts perform equivalently to the original equipment. Many Chinese manufacturers have obtained this certification to serve their European clients.

          • SAE (Society of Automotive Engineers) and AMECA (Automotive Manufacturers Equipment Compliance Agency): These are U.S.-based standards. SAE J2975 and AMECA’s Brake Pad Friction Material Registered Program are voluntary but highly respected in the North American market.

                  I. Product Type Introduction: A World of Mud Pumps

                  Mud pumps can be categorized into the following three types based on their structural form and working principle:

                  1. Reciprocating Mud Pump

                  This is the most widely used type in current oil drilling operations. It changes the volume of the pump chamber through the reciprocating motion of pistons/plungers to realize the suction and discharge of mud. Its core advantage is the ability to output high pressure, making it suitable for deep and ultra-deep well drilling needs. According to the structural differences between pistons and plungers, it can be further subdivided into:
                  • Piston Mud Pump: It relies on the reciprocating motion of the piston in the pump cylinder and seals the pump chamber with piston rings. Suitable for conveying mud with a small amount of solid particles, it is often used in medium-deep well drilling (e.g., well depth of 2000-4000 meters) and features high cost-effectiveness and low maintenance costs.
                  • Plunger Mud Pump: It uses plungers (without piston rings, relying on packing for sealing) instead of pistons. It has stronger sealing performance and more outstanding high-pressure resistance (working pressure can reach 35-70MPa), and can convey high-viscosity mud with a large amount of solid particles. It is the mainstream choice for deep wells, ultra-deep wells (>4000 meters), and shale gas horizontal well drilling. However, it has slightly higher requirements for mud cleanliness and needs to be equipped with a high-efficiency filtration system.

                  2. Centrifugal Pump

                  In oil drilling, it is mostly used as an auxiliary mud pump rather than a main circulation pump. Its working principle is to generate centrifugal force through the high-speed rotation of the impeller, thereby conveying mud from the suction end to the discharge end. It has the advantages of stable flow, simple structure, and low failure rate, but its output pressure is relatively low (usually <5MPa). It is mainly used for:
                  • Pre-treatment of drilling fluid (e.g., stirring in the mud tank, conveying to the suction end of the main mud pump);
                  • Drilling of shallow small-boreholes (e.g., exploration wells with a depth of <1000 meters), or as a supporting conveying equipment for solid control systems.

                  3. Screw Pump

                  It is a type of positive displacement pump. Through the meshing rotation of the driving screw and driven screw, it forms a sealed chamber and drives the continuous conveyance of mud. It is rarely used in oil drilling and only applied in specific scenarios:
                  • Conveying special mud with high viscosity and high solid content (e.g., drilling fluid containing weighting agents);
                  • Mud recovery systems on offshore drilling platforms. Due to its small size and small floor space, it is suitable for the limited space of platforms. However, its high-pressure resistance is weak (working pressure is usually <10MPa), so it is not suitable for the main circulation of deep wells.

                  II. The Working Principle of a Mud Pump

                  A mud pump, primarily referring to the reciprocating mud pump widely used in drilling operations, operates on the principle of positive displacement. It converts mechanical energy into the pressure energy of the mud through the reciprocating motion of pistons or plungers, facilitating the continuous transportation of mud (drilling fluid) to the drilling well. The specific steps are as follows:

                  Suction Stroke:
                  When the power end (driven by a motor) drives the crankshaft to rotate, the connecting rod pulls the piston/plunger to move backward in the cylinder. This creates a negative pressure zone inside the cylinder. Under the action of atmospheric pressure, the mud in the suction tank pushes open the suction valve (a one-way valve) and enters the cylinder cavity, completing the suction process.

                  1. Discharge Stroke
                  As the crankshaft continues to rotate, the connecting rod pushes the piston/plunger to move forward in the cylinder. The mud in the cylinder is compressed, and the pressure rises rapidly. When the pressure exceeds the pressure of the discharge pipeline, the discharge valve (another one-way valve) is pushed open, and the high-pressure mud is discharged into the pipeline and transported to the drilling well or related equipment (e.g., desanders, drill bits).

                  2. Continuous Operation
                  With the continuous rotation of the crankshaft, the piston/plunger alternately performs “suction stroke” and “discharge stroke.” The suction valve and discharge valve open and close alternately (controlled by pressure differences) to ensure that mud is continuously sucked into the cylinder and discharged at high pressure, realizing the stable circulation of drilling fluid in the drilling system.

                  Key Term Explanations

                  · Reciprocating Mud Pump: The most common type of mud pump, characterized by the reciprocating motion of pistons/plungers, suitable for conveying high-pressure, high-solid-content mud.

                  · Positive Displacement Principle: The pump delivers fluid by changing the volume of the working cavity (cylinder) to push the fluid forward, ensuring stable discharge pressure even with changes in pipeline resistance.

                  · Suction/Discharge Valves: One-way valves that prevent mud backflow, critical for maintaining the direction of fluid flow during suction and discharge strokes.

                    I. Introduction to River Gold Dredger Product Types

                    Gold dredgers can be mainly divided into the following three types based on their working principles. Each type has simple and practical features, suitable for different mining scenarios:

                    1. Bucket Chain Gold Dredger

                    A bucket chain gold dredger uses a series of buckets attached to a chain to continuously dig ore sand from the riverbed. The buckets are usually made of wear-resistant manganese steel. For example, a single bucket can hold 0.06 cubic meters of ore sand, and the edge of the bucket mouth is reinforced with 15mm-thick manganese steel to handle the complex environment of the riverbed. You can adjust the digging depth, and some equipment can dig as deep as 40 meters.
                    This type of gold dredger combines the functions of digging, screening and gold separation. It also has two floating bodies to prevent capsizing, so it is very stable when working on water. For gold separation, it often uses a dual system of “vibrating sluice + water jacket centrifuge”, and the recovery rate of fine gold particles can exceed 90%. It is suitable for gold mining in deep-water rivers, alluvial placer mines and other areas with different geological conditions.

                    2. Siphon Gold Dredger

                    A siphon gold dredger works on the “siphon principle”: it uses a centrifugal pump to generate suction, allowing the siphon pipe to suck ore sand from the riverbed. It is usually equipped with a 6-inch siphon pipe and two sets of power systems, saving about 15% more energy than traditional equipment.
                    The hull is often made of a stainless steel frame with plastic floating bodies. It can be disassembled and assembled, lightweight and rust-proof. It is suitable for working in narrow tributaries and areas with lots of fine gold particles, especially in terrains like mountain canyons and shallow rivers. It is easy to operate—even one person can use it. It is often called the “Couple’s Gold Panning Boat” and is very suitable for family or small-scale gold mining.

                    3. Cutter Suction Gold Dredger

                    A cutter suction gold dredger mainly works in deep-water areas: first, it uses a cutter to loosen the ore sand on the riverbed, then uses a mud suction pump to suck the mixture of “ore sand + water” onto the ship, and separates the ore sand through a special grading screen.
                    The grading screen of this dredger can effectively screen ore sand of different sizes. It is suitable for gold mining in deep-water areas and areas rich in fine sand, with a large processing capacity—it can handle 100 to 300 cubic meters of ore sand per hour. It plays an important role in deep gold mining in large rivers.
                     

                    II. Working Principle of Gold Dredgers

                    The core working logic of a gold dredger is simple: first, extract gold-bearing ore sand from the river, then separate gold particles from the sand using “separation” technology, and finally collect the gold particles. The entire process revolves around three core steps: “ore extraction → separation → gold collection”. The main difference between different types of gold dredgers lies in the specific methods of “ore extraction” and “separation”. Below is a detailed breakdown of the three mainstream types:
                     

                    1. Bucket Chain Gold Dredger
                    • Step 1: Ore Extraction
                    Chains with buckets are installed on both sides or at the bottom of the dredger. A motor drives the chains to rotate continuously, and the buckets (like “small spoons”) dig into the riverbed to scoop up gold-bearing ore sand. The chains then transport the ore sand to the screening device on the dredger.
                    • Step 2: Separation
                    First, the ore sand passes through a screen to filter out large impurities such as rocks and weeds, leaving fine ore sand mixed with water (called “slurry”). The slurry then flows into a vibrating sluice: since gold particles are heavier than sand, they settle inside the sluice. Finally, a centrifuge is used (replacing manual panning) — the high-speed rotating centrifuge generates strong centrifugal force, throwing even finer gold particles to the inner wall for collection, while ordinary sand is discharged with water.
                    • Step 3: Gold Collection
                    Regularly clean the concentrated materials (mainly gold particles and heavy minerals) from the sluice and centrifuge to obtain raw gold.
                    2. Siphon Gold Dredger
                    • Step 1: Ore Extraction
                    It extracts ore sand using the “siphon effect”: when the centrifugal pump on the dredger starts, it creates negative pressure in the siphon pipe (similar to sucking a drink with a straw), sucking fine ore sand and water from the riverbed onto the dredger. It does not require buckets to touch the riverbed directly, making it suitable for shallow water or scenarios where the riverbed should not be damaged.
                    • Step 2: Separation
                    The sucked slurry first passes through a simple filter to remove small stones, then flows into a small sluice. Since siphon dredgers mainly target fine gold, the sluice is lined with special felt or rubber mats — gold particles stick to the mats, while sand flows away with water.
                    • Step 3: Gold Collection
                    After a period of time, rinse the felt/rubber mats in the sluice and collect the rinsed gold particles. It is easy to operate, and can be handled by one person alone.
                    3. Cutter Suction Gold Dredger
                    • Step 1: Ore Extraction
                    A cutter (similar to a “propeller”) is installed at the bow. When the cutter rotates, it loosens and crushes the hard ore sand on the riverbed. Then, a mud suction pump (like a “large vacuum cleaner”) sucks the mixture of loosened ore sand and water onto the dredger. It is suitable for deep water or rivers with compact ore sand.
                    • Step 2: Separation
                    The sucked slurry first enters a grading screen, which separates it into coarse sand and fine sand by particle size. Coarse sand may contain large gold pieces and is screened separately; fine sand flows into a centrifugal concentrator, where fine gold particles are separated by centrifugal force. Finally, a sluice is used for “secondary checks” to ensure no gold particles are lost.
                    • Step 3: Gold Collection
                    Collect concentrated gold from the grading screen, centrifuge, and sluice respectively, and combine them to obtain raw gold. Its processing capacity is larger than the first two types, making it suitable for large-scale mining.

                      I. Product Type Introduction: A World of Electric Guitars

                      After years of development, electric guitars have evolved into a wide variety of types to meet different musical styles and playing needs. Below is a detailed introduction to common electric guitar product categories:

                      • Classification by Body Structure
                        • Solid Body Electric Guitar: Solid body electric guitars are the most common, accounting for about 95% of the market share. The guitar body is made of a single piece of solid wood with no hollow parts, making the manufacturing process relatively simple and allowing for quick production of various styles. Without acoustic limitations, the body can be designed in diverse shapes—from simple classic styles with a neck and pickups to bold, unconventional ones. This design avoids feedback issues at high volumes and high gain, delivering smooth sustain and tight low-frequency performance during playing, which is especially suitable for high-distortion rock music. Fender’s Stratocaster (ST type), Telecaster (TELE type), and Gibson’s Les Paul (LP type) all fall into this category.

                        • Hollow Body Electric Guitar: Hollow body electric guitars have a thick body, composed of a top panel, side panels, and back panel with a hollow interior. The top and back panels are smoothly curved in an arch shape, and F-shaped sound holes are usually cut on the left and right sides of the front. This design enables the guitar to produce rich, full sounds with excellent resonance, featuring warm and mellow tones that are highly favored by jazz guitarists. However, hollow body electric guitars have relatively short sustain and are prone to feedback issues due to signal reflection when connected to an amplifier, so more careful volume control is required.
                        • Semi-Hollow Body Electric Guitar: The weight of a semi-hollow body electric guitar falls between that of solid body and hollow body electric guitars, and its tone combines the sharpness of solid body guitars and the warmth of hollow body guitars. Its body looks like a slightly thinned hollow body guitar, with F-holes on the top panel. The interior is not fully hollow—instead, a piece of wood (called a center block) is placed in the middle of the body. This design reduces the possibility of feedback and offers flexible tone performance, suitable for various musical styles. Whether it’s rock or blues, it helps players achieve satisfying sounds, making it a top choice for many musicians.
                        • Chambered Body Electric Guitar: The main focus of chambered body electric guitars is to reduce the overall weight of the guitar, ensuring comfort after long hours of playing. Weight reduction is usually achieved by hollowing out parts of the wood while keeping the exterior sealed. Although this may slightly affect tone resonance, the performance is still close to that of solid body guitars, which is favored by some players. It is a good option for musicians who want to reduce weight without sacrificing tone.
                      • Classification by Classic Body Styles

                        • Stratocaster (ST Type): Launched by Fender in the 1950s, it established the basic shape of modern electric guitars. It features a smooth double-cutaway body design, bright tones, and is mostly equipped with single-coil pickups, with outstanding high-frequency response. It is an iconic instrument for pop, funk, and other styles.
                        • Telecaster (TELE Type): Also launched by Fender, it is one of the first successfully mass-produced solid body electric guitars. It has a simple single-cutaway structure and bright tones, and dominates in country music.
                        • Les Paul (LP Type): Released by Gibson in 1952, it has a relatively thick body and is equipped with humbucker pickups, producing warm and rich tones. It has become the top choice for hard rock and heavy metal.
                        • SG Type: Produced by Gibson, its iconic double-pointed cutaway design improves the playing experience on the higher frets, with more balanced and bright tones. It is often used by metal guitarists.
                        • ES Type: As a representative of semi-hollow body guitars, it combines the resonance of acoustic guitars and the amplification characteristics of electric guitars, and is highly respected in the jazz field.
                      • Classification by Pickup Configuration

                        • Single Coil Pickup Electric Guitar: It captures string vibrations through a single magnetic coil, producing clear and bright sounds with excellent high-frequency response—just like the classic tone of Fender Stratocaster. However, single-coil pickups have a 60Hz AC hum issue.
                        • Humbucker Pickup Electric Guitar: It uses two coils wound in opposite directions, which effectively eliminates noise and delivers richer, warmer tones with prominent mid-low frequencies. It is suitable for rock, metal, and other styles. For example, Gibson Les Paul is often equipped with this type of pickup.
                        • Hybrid Pickup Electric Guitar: Modern electric guitars often use hybrid configurations, such as “S-S-H” (single-coil at neck and middle + humbucker at bridge) or “H-S-H” combinations, to meet diverse tone needs. The pickup at the bridge tends to have bright and sharp tones, suitable for lead playing; the pickup at the neck produces mellow and warm tones, more suitable for rhythm playing.

                      III. Main Specifications and Parameters

                      The specifications and parameters of an electric guitar directly determine its playability, tone, and suitability for different scenarios. Different parameter combinations work for various music styles and playing needs. Below is a clear, easy-to-understand breakdown of core specifications and parameters, with simple explanations for professional terms:

                      1. Core Body Parameters (Affect Tone, Weight, and Resonance)

                      1.1 Body Material (Shapes the Basic Tone)

                      • Common Materials:
                        • Basswood: Lightweight, with balanced tone and warm mid-low frequencies. Ideal for entry-level guitars or pop/rock styles. Low cost (used in most entry-level Strat-style guitars).
                        • Maple: Dense and hard, producing bright, sharp high frequencies. Often used as a “top veneer” (e.g., the maple top on Gibson Les Pauls). Full maple bodies are rare (they’re heavy).
                        • Mahogany: Rich mid-low frequencies, great sustain, and warm, thick tone. Perfect for hard rock/metal (e.g., Gibson Les Paul bodies).
                        • Alder: Balanced tone—clear highs and tight lows. Combines brightness and warmth. The main material for classic Fender Strat/Tele bodies.
                      • Note: The effect of body material on tone depends on the pickup. For example, mahogany + humbucker pickups boost thickness, while alder + single-coil pickups enhance brightness.

                      1.2 Body Structure (Relates to Resonance and Feedback Control)

                      • Matches the “body type” categories mentioned earlier. Parameters are usually labeled directly:
                        • Solid Body: Labeled “Solid” (no extra explanation—this is the most common type).
                        • Semi-Hollow Body: Labeled “Semi-Hollow”. Some add “center block size” (e.g., “Center Block: 50mm”) to reduce feedback.
                        • Hollow Body: Labeled “Hollow”. May note “sound hole type” (e.g., “F-Holes”—common in jazz guitars).

                      1.3 Body Weight (Affects Playing Comfort)

                      • Typical range: 2.5kg – 4kg (varies by material):
                        • Lightweight (2.5-3kg): Usually basswood/light alder. Good for long standing performances (e.g., stage shows).
                        • Standard (3-3.5kg): Alder/mahogany. Balances tone and comfort.
                        • Heavy (3.5-4kg): Full mahogany or maple-veneer guitars. Solid tone but tiring for long playing (e.g., some Les Paul models).

                      2. Neck and Fingerboard Parameters (Determine Playability and Smoothness)

                      2.1 Neck Material (Affects Stability and Feel)

                      • Neck Core: Mostly maple (hard, not easy to warp). Some low-end guitars use basswood. High-end guitars may label “quartersawn maple” (more stable).
                      • Fingerboard Material:
                        • Rosewood: Smooth texture, warm feel, and soft high frequencies. The most common fingerboard material (used in most Fender/Gibson guitars).
                        • Maple: Smooth surface, bright high frequencies. Needs a protective finish (e.g., Fender Telecaster’s “Maple Fingerboard” models).
                        • Ebony: Dense and hard, with sharp tone and smooth feel. Used in high-end guitars or metal-style guitars (e.g., Schecter, ESP high-end models).

                      2.2 Neck Shape (Affects Grip—varies by hand size)

                      • Common types (parameters use simple abbreviations):
                        • C-Shape: Moderate curve, comfortable grip. Fits most hand sizes (the main shape for classic Fender Strats/Teles).
                        • V-Shape: V-curved sides. Divided into “Soft V” (gentle curve, good for modern playing) and “Hard V” (steeper curve, good for vintage styles or large hands).
                        • U-Shape: Thick, like a “baseball bat”. Good for vintage guitars or players who like a solid feel (e.g., some Gibson Les Paul vintage models).
                        • Oval: Between C-Shape and U-Shape. Balances comfort and solidity (used in some PRS guitars).

                      2.3 Fingerboard Radius (Affects Comfort—fits chords or fast playing)

                      • Unit: Inches. Smaller numbers = more curved; larger numbers = flatter.
                        • Small radius (7.25″-9.5″): More curved. Fingers fit better for chords. Good for rhythm playing or vintage styles (e.g., Fender vintage models use 7.25″).
                        • Medium radius (10″-12″): Balances chords and single notes. Fits most styles (modern Fender/Gibson models use 9.5″-12″).
                        • Large radius (14″-16″): Flatter. Good for fast playing, string bending, or metal (e.g., ESP/Jackson guitars use 12″-16″).

                      2.4 Scale Length (Affects string tension and tuning—fixed by brand)

                      • Unit: Inches. Common sizes:
                        • 25.5″: Fender’s standard. Moderate string tension, wide range. Good for pop, rock, fusion (e.g., Strats/Teles).
                        • 24.75″: Gibson’s standard. Lower string tension—easier to bend strings. Warmer tone. Good for blues, hard rock (e.g., Les Pauls, SGs).
                        • 24.625″ (or 24.6″): PRS’s unique scale length. Balances tension and feel.
                        • Short scale (22.75″-24″): Found in travel guitars or kids’ guitars. Low tension—good for small hands.

                      2.5 Fret Size (Affects tone clarity and durability)

                      • Common types (labeled as “Gauge” or “Size”):
                        • Narrow Tall / Medium Narrow: Small contact area, delicate tone. Good for vintage guitars or players who like precise fretting.
                        • Medium Jumbo: Balances durability and feel. The main size for modern guitars (most modern Fender/Gibson models).
                        • Jumbo / Extra Jumbo: Thick frets. Less finger pressure needed, good sustain. Perfect for fast playing or metal (e.g., ESP/Jackson guitars).
                      • Fret Count: Usually 22 frets. Some metal guitars have 24 frets (more high notes, e.g., Schecter C-1). Vintage guitars often have 21 frets (e.g., Fender vintage models).

                      3. Pickup and Circuit Parameters (Determine Core Tone Style)

                      3.1 Pickup Type (The most important tone parameter—easy to distinguish)

                      • Labels show the type directly, with clear tone differences:
                        • Single Coil: Labeled “Single Coil”. Bright, clear highs. Good for pop, funk, country (e.g., Fender Strat’s “Texas Special” pickups). Drawback: 60Hz hum.
                        • Humbucker: Labeled “Humbucker”. Thick, rich mid-low frequencies. No obvious hum. Good for rock, metal (e.g., Gibson Les Paul’s “Burstbucker” pickups).
                        • Piezo: Labeled “Piezo Pickup”. Installed under the bridge. Simulates acoustic guitar tone. Good for “acoustic-electric” needs (e.g., some PRS SE models).

                      3.2 Pickup Configuration (Labeled as “Neck-Middle-Bridge”—affects tone variety)

                      • Common setups (directly impact tone options):
                        • S-S-S (3 single coils): Bright, versatile tone. Good for pop, funk (e.g., standard Fender Strats).
                        • H-H (2 humbuckers): Thick tone. Good for rock, metal (e.g., Gibson Les Pauls, Schecter C-1s).
                        • S-S-H (Single-Single-Humbucker): Neck/middle single coils (bright rhythm), bridge humbucker (thick leads). Balances many styles (main setup for modern entry-level guitars).
                        • H-S-H (Humbucker-Single-Humbucker): Neck/bridge humbuckers (high gain), middle single coil (clean tone). Good for metal + clean switching (e.g., ESP LTD M series).

                      3.3 Circuit Controls (Affect tone adjustment range)

                      • Common labels (usually “knobs + switches”):
                        • Volume Knob: 1-2 knobs. Controls overall volume. Some high-end guitars have a “Push-Pull” switch (switches pickup modes, e.g., “single coil/humbucker”).
                        • Tone Knob: 1-2 knobs. Controls high-frequency cut (turn clockwise for brightest highs; counterclockwise for darker highs).
                        • Pickup Selector Switch:
                          • 3-Way Switch: Common in H-H or basic S-S-S models. Switches pickup combinations (e.g., H-H models: “neck pickup – both pickups – bridge pickup”).
                          • 5-Way Switch: Common in S-S-S or S-S-H models. More combinations (e.g., S-S-S models: “neck – neck+middle – middle – middle+bridge – bridge”).

                      4. Hardware Parameters (Affect Durability, Tuning Stability, and Intonation)

                      4.1 Bridge Type (Determines tuning stability and vibrato function)

                      • Common types (labels show function directly):
                        • Fixed Bridge: No vibrato. Simple structure, stable tuning. Good for rhythm guitars or metal guitars (e.g., Gibson Les Paul’s “Tune-O-Matic” bridge, Schecter’s “Fixed Bridge”).
                        • Tremolo Bridge (Single-Cutaway): Press down to make vibrato. Can’t pull up. Stable structure (e.g., Fender Strat’s “Standard Tremolo”).
                        • Floyd Rose Bridge (Double-Cutaway): Both up and down vibrato. Good for big techniques (e.g., metal’s “Dive Bomb”). Needs frequent tuning. Guitars with this bridge label “Floyd Rose” or “Double Locking Tremolo”.

                      4.2 Tuners (Affect tuning stability—also called “machine heads”)

                      • Key parameter: Usually labeled by brand or type. E.g., “Grover Tuners” (used in Gibsons, stable), “Fender Standard Tuners” (entry-level), “Locking Tuners” (used in high-end or double-cutaway guitars—reduces string slip, faster tuning).

                      4.3 Nut Material (Affects intonation transfer and durability)

                      • Common materials:
                        • Plastic: Used in entry-level guitars. Low cost, average tone transfer.
                        • Bone: Main material for mid-high-end guitars. Good tone transfer, stable intonation. Needs regular care.
                        • Graphite: Self-lubricating. Reduces string breakage. Good for tremolo bridges (e.g., some Fender models).
                        • Titanium: Used in high-end guitars. Hard, excellent transfer. Expensive.

                      5. Other Auxiliary Parameters (Affect Usage Scenarios and Details)

                      • Finish Type: Labeled “Finish Type”. E.g., “Polyurethane” (durable, easy to maintain), “Nitrocellulose” (vintage look, good tone transfer but easy to scratch—used in high-end vintage guitars).
                      • Color: Labeled “Color”. E.g., “Black”, “Sunburst” (Gibson’s classic color), “Olympic White” (Fender’s classic color).
                      • Output Jack: Labeled “Output Jack”. Usually a “1/4-inch mono jack”. Some acoustic-electric guitars add an “XLR balanced jack” (for professional shows).
                      • Weight Relief: High-end solid-body guitars may label “Chambered Body” (hollowed inside to reduce weight) or “Lightweight Construction”. Reduces weight without losing tone.
